I have a MOH file that was uploaded to a CUCM 7.1 server that contained spaces (wk_3 radio calls). I have tried to delete the file from the "MOH Audio File Management" tab, but it will not delete. No errors are reported. Anybody have an idea how to either get rid of the file or change the file name to something without spaces, which will hopefully allow me to delete it?
